首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将可变长度的numpy ndarray附加到一个空的numpy数组中?

要将可变长度的numpy ndarray附加到一个空的numpy数组中,可以使用numpy的concatenate函数。

首先,创建一个空的numpy数组,可以使用numpy的empty函数:

代码语言:txt
复制
import numpy as np

result = np.empty((0,), dtype=np.ndarray)

然后,假设有一个可变长度的numpy ndarray列表,可以使用numpy的concatenate函数将它们附加到空数组中:

代码语言:txt
复制
array1 = np.array([1, 2, 3])
array2 = np.array([4, 5])
array3 = np.array([6, 7, 8, 9])

result = np.concatenate((result, [array1]))
result = np.concatenate((result, [array2]))
result = np.concatenate((result, [array3]))

最终,result将包含所有附加的可变长度的numpy ndarray。可以通过打印result来验证结果。

这种方法适用于将可变长度的numpy ndarray附加到一个空的numpy数组中,并且可以通过numpy的concatenate函数实现。在这个过程中,我们使用了numpy的empty函数创建一个空的numpy数组,并使用numpy的concatenate函数将可变长度的numpy ndarray附加到空数组中。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云:https://cloud.tencent.com/
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云云数据库 MySQL 版(TencentDB for MySQL):https://cloud.tencent.com/product/cdb_mysql
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(移动推送):https://cloud.tencent.com/product/umeng
  • 腾讯云云存储(CFS):https://cloud.tencent.com/product/cfs
  • 腾讯云区块链(BCS):https://cloud.tencent.com/product/bcs
  • 腾讯云元宇宙(Tencent XR):https://cloud.tencent.com/product/xr
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券